发明名称 OPTICAL INFORMATION RECORDING MEDIUM
摘要 PURPOSE:To improve the absorbance of a recording film and to execute high density recording based on an optional threshold having a high SN ratio in a recording medium for recording information by radiating energy beams to a recording film and forming a deformation part, by forming a metallic thin layer between the recording film and a substrate. CONSTITUTION:In the optical information recording medium for recording information by radiating energy beams to the recording film from the substrate face side and forming the deformation part, the metallic thin layer 11 is formed between the recording film 12 and the substrate 10. The layer 11 can be formed by sputtering a metallic target consisting of In or other metal by means of Ar plasma and stacking dispersed grains on the substrate transparent to the energy beams. The use of a metal used for the formation of the recording film 12 as a metal constituting the layer 11 is convenient because the production cost is not so increased and bad influence due to the mixing of the metal into the recording film 12 can be removed. Since the recording film 12 can be formed as a film having high absorptivity independently of its reflection factor, the high SN ratio of a reproducing signal can be obtained and high writing sensitivity can be also realized.
